STRONG FINANCIAL SUPPORT<br />
The <strong>Hilton</strong> <strong>Head</strong> <strong>Island</strong>-Bluffton Chamber <strong>of</strong> Commerce and its Visitor & Convention Bureau will work<br />
hand-in-hand with the World Triathlon Corporation to set up an online housing bureau for the event<br />
that includes all <strong>of</strong> our major hotels and resorts, most select service properties and a number <strong>of</strong><br />
vacation home and villa rental lodging companies throughout Beaufort County. Official lodging<br />
participants have agreed to a $20 per room night or unit night event fee to be collected by the<br />
Chamber and used toward our financial guarantee with the World Triathlon Corporation. In addition,<br />
the Chamber will use our annual South Carolina Destination-specific grant to match these private<br />
sector funds with grant funds to support IRONMAN and the marketing <strong>of</strong> this new destination event<br />
from 2014-2018. With these two sources <strong>of</strong> funds, we are guaranteeing IRONMAN $250,000 in event<br />
support and marketing funds annually from 2014 through 2018. Funds collected above this amount,<br />
if any, will be used by the Chamber to <strong>of</strong>f-set additional marketing support costs for the event. (See<br />
accommodations section for more details on lodging <strong>of</strong>ferings; the range <strong>of</strong> rates includes the $20<br />
per night fee for each property).<br />
SUSTAINABLE TOURISM PROWESS<br />
<strong>Hilton</strong> <strong>Head</strong> <strong>Island</strong> is a thought-leader in sustainable tourism and the first eco-planned community in the<br />
United States. Our long-standing sustainable tourism management focus ensures a pristine natural environment.<br />
We have a deep commitment to preserving the area’s delicate coastal, wetland and forested marshes<br />
and wildlife. This commitment includes embracing healthy lifestyles, a core value <strong>of</strong> our community.<br />
We are committed to a healthy environment and green living and our <strong>Town</strong> implements a Green Movement<br />
program <strong>of</strong> waste recycling with our residents, businesses and visitors.<br />
In 2010, the <strong>Town</strong> <strong>of</strong> <strong>Hilton</strong> <strong>Head</strong> <strong>Island</strong> began participating in the Audubon International Sustainable<br />
Communities Program. Our participation in this program demonstrates our commitment to green initiatives<br />
and sustainability. In addition, the <strong>Town</strong> <strong>of</strong> <strong>Hilton</strong> <strong>Head</strong> <strong>Island</strong> has held the Tree City USA ® designation<br />
since 2000. To qualify, we meet the standards established by the Arbor Day Foundation and the National<br />
Association <strong>of</strong> State Foresters.<br />
